Green snake emerges in Laos
A green oriental whipsnake was seen slithering among wires by shocked residents.
Paul Mocking discovered the snake in his backyard in Vangvieng, Laos, on March 21.
Footage shows the snake wandering around and moving among the coiled wires.
This shy and docile reptile feeds on small animals such as lizards, frogs, and small birds. It is known to be mildly venomous.
